Past playersBob Clark

    • Years: 1928-1931

    • Appearances: 42

    • Goals: 11

    Bob Clark was a superb dribbler who was exciting to watch.

    The forward was introduced into the Liverpool side when he played consecutive games against West Ham United and Portsmouth early in February 1928.

    Those were his only appearances of the 1927-28 season but he played in 32 consecutive league matches the next season, scoring nine goals, including a brace in the 8-0 thrashing of Burnley at Anfield on Boxing Day 1928.

    Although he started 1929-30 in the first team and played in the opening three league fixtures, he lost his place and was only called on once more during his last campaign at the club, 1930-31.

    He did, however, sign off with a goal when Liverpool defeated Portsmouth 3-1 on March 28, 1931.
